How to choose the right defence lawyer before you commit

When you are facing criminal allegations, selecting counsel is one of the most important decisions you will make. Start by looking for a lawyer with strong experience in criminal defence rather than general legal work that only occasionally touches criminal matters. A focused defence Karim criminal defence lawyer practice is more likely to understand how charges are investigated, how evidence is gathered, and how negotiations with prosecutors can affect outcomes. Also consider communication style and responsiveness, because you will need clear guidance at every step.

Before you sign an engagement, ask about the lawyer’s process for building a defence. A good defence firm should be able to explain how they review police statements, evaluate witness credibility, and assess whether search, seizure, or arrest procedures were lawful. You should also enquire about how they handle practical issues such as bail applications, subpoenas, and case conferences. If you have documents like incident reports, CCTV footage details, or medical records, confirm whether the lawyer will help you organise and interpret them.

What strong criminal defence looks like in practice

Effective defence is not just about making arguments in court; it involves careful preparation long before any hearing. Your lawyer should examine the prosecution narrative for gaps, contradictions, and missing elements that must be proven beyond reasonable doubt. They should also assess whether there are alternative explanations consistent with the evidence, including issues like identification reliability, motive, or context. Where applicable, they may challenge the legality of police actions and seek remedies that can significantly change the direction of a case.

Defence quality is also reflected in how the lawyer supports you during stressful proceedings. This includes advising you on what not to say, how to manage contact with witnesses, and how to respond to procedural requests. If the matter may proceed to trial, your counsel should map out a plan for gathering evidence, preparing cross-examination, and instructing experts if needed. If the case may be resolved earlier, they should still build the strongest position to improve prospects in negotiations and sentencing considerations.
